## Remindrix nightly job — clinic reminders

Job runs 02:10 local, pulls next-day appointments from the Bellport clinic feed, batches SMS via the Tollan gateway. If the feed is stale (>6h), job aborts; do not retry manually before checking the feed cursor. Duplicate sends are prevented by the ledger table — never truncate it mid-cycle. Failures page on-call after three consecutive aborts. Logs rotate weekly; keep the last cycle for audits. When filing an incident, include the trace token printed at job start, which appears below.

trace token, yageg-fahaf: htk3_4d6

## Load test harness for the Cartwheel checkout flow

Okay, this one's been a long time coming. This PR adds a proper load harness for checkout so we stop guessing whether the Ferrin payment step will fall over on sale days. The harness ramps virtual shoppers through browse → cart → pay, records p95 latencies per step, and aborts if error rates spike. Ran it against staging twice; results are in the attached notes. Ramp shape and abort thresholds are configured via the constants that follow.

limits module of kagug-tahop:
RATE_LIMITS = {
    "holath": 1,
    "druael": 10,
}

**Release checklist — GridForge Crossword Engine v4.2**

Plugin authors: before publishing against this release, confirm your clue-provider hooks compile against the new symmetry API. The legacy `fill_grid` entry point is deprecated and will emit warnings until v5. Verify that themed puzzles with rebus squares render correctly in preview mode, and that your word lists declare a license field. Run the conformance suite twice, once with diagonal symmetry enabled. Record the result against the build token printed below.

build token for kageg-haduf: htk3_bc7

**Capacity note — Vellastra dispatch simulator.** For the eng sync: simulating the 40-car Marrowgate tower at 10x speed saturates one worker at roughly 9k rider events/sec, so we'll shard by bank rather than by floor. Memory stays flat if the event ring is sized correctly. The knobs we propose locking in are these.

tuning table, hahof-tafop:
RATE_LIMITS = {
    "ulaix": 10,
    "wenath": 1,
}